Output 83656ebda38d75abe7314b44722163d066ae465bdb8d6a882609a6bed4260f25:21

value
18281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d5fd7accada0031597651e5ac0527b67cb82c9d OP_EQUAL
address
34NLLMnKPEHGc6uYPN98RN77qXL7AxeBTk
transaction
83656ebda38d75abe7314b44722163d066ae465bdb8d6a882609a6bed4260f25
spent
true